Osaka-Based Training Programme Manager – Cloud Fundamentals

We are building our pool of trusted professionals for Cloud Fundamentals delivery and are now seeking a strong Training Programme Manager for client needs connected to Osaka and Asia.

Opportunity Overview

This scheduled role is suited to a delivery-focused training programme manager with hands-on Cloud Fundamentals credibility and experience working with technical teams, business stakeholders, and project users in Osaka, Japan, and across Asia. The work centres on practical application, learner confidence, and helping clients support technical enablement, systems confidence, and cross-functional adoption.

The work is likely to involve practical corporate learning, facilitation, and knowledge transfer rather than purely theoretical instruction. We are prioritising trainers who can keep sessions structured, commercially relevant, and aligned with the client brief.

The current requirement points to Hybrid delivery and should suit someone comfortable supporting Multi-Session Programme projects.
